Florida beaches - which ones are open

In my area Daytona Beach and New Smyrna Beach are open, but vehicle ramps are closed. Not a lot of people on the beach so parking off beach may not be an issue. St. Augustine Beach is open, but like Daytona and New Smyrna, the vehicle ramps are closed as are public parking lots so parking could be an issue there, Jacksonville Beach is closed and patrolled. People going on the beach there are considered to be trespassers.

Surfline.com has live camera feeds for many of Florida’s beaches.
 
All Florida state park beaches are closed. On west coast - Clearwater beach is closed, Honeymoon island and northern beaches (Howard park) are closed. I believe Sarasota beaches (longboat, ledo, siesta key) are closed. Boat ramps remain open at several locations.
 
Thanks for the Florida west coast update Lawrence. Volusia County beaches still open as noted above. Flagler Beach closed as of Monday 3/23.
